2. Is electronic signature legal?
Yes, it is completely legal. After ESIGN Act concluded in 2000, a digital signature is considered like physical one is. You are able to fill out a file and sign it, and to official organizations it will be the same as if you signed a hard copy with pen, old-fashioned.
